Hi. This week i noticed that a mole on my stomach scabbed and started peeling. it was a bit irritated for a day or 2 then it peeled off clean and is now much lighter in colour. It s a bit more red in colour than it really should be. It doesn t bother me at all but i m a bit concerned.
You are suffering from a scabbed mole on the stomach. It started peeling and presently it is lighter red in color. You are instructed to keep your scab clean. Infection can slow the healing process. Gently wash your scab with mild soap and water. Be gentle, do not scrub. Keep your wound area moist. Apply a thin layer of ointment Soframycin on it to prevent itchiness and scarring. Never scratch or pick the scab as it may cause a new trauma and slow your recovery process.
Picking your scabs can also increase your risk of developing an infection, causing swelling and pain. You can apply hot and cold therapy for relief. If the scar is still fresh, visit ER, get antiseptic dressing done or cover it with a bandage to prevent further irritation and to reduce your risk of scraping it. Be careful so that you don't hurt your scab. Any trauma to the scab can slow the healing and trigger bleeding or swelling. Get clinically examined and if required get a biopsy done to rule out any malignancy.
